High blood pressure has been called the silent killer because often there are no symptoms of this condition, which can cause heart attack and stroke.
Everyone should get their blood pressure checked but especially people with risk factors such as T2 diabetes, or prediabetes, or who are overweight, or over 45, or have a family history of high BP.
NICE guidelines say T2s should have their BP checked once a year. My high BP was diagnosed in my 30s, a few years before being diagnosed with T2 (I have a family history of high BP and was overweight).
Some HCPs check BP at every visit or at least every 3-6 months. You can also buy a BP monitor to use at home.
